Four people died on Wednesday morning, 4 May 2022, following a collision on the N2 at Kwabonambi, 29km outside of Empangeni.
Craig Botha, media liaison for KwaZulu Private Ambulance, explained the Emergency Medical Services company received reports of the collision during the early hours of Wednesday morning.

According to Botha, “one patient had sustained critical injuries and was entrapped in the vehicle, a further one patient had sustained serious injuries.”
Together with rescue services, the patients were extricated from the car using specialised rescue equipment. They were then treated and stabilised on the scene before being transported to hospital.
Botha added, “Sadly four occupants had sustained fatal injuries and succumbed to their injuries before emergency services arrived.”
The cause of the collision is not known at this stage, but authorities are investigating the matter.
